Even when the entire motor zone of a dog is removed, there is no permanent paralysis of any part, but only this curious sort of relative inertia when the two sides of the body are compared; and this itself becomes hardly noticeable after a number of weeks have elapsed. Prof. Goltz has described a dog whose entire left hemisphere was destroyed, and who retained only a slight motor inertia on the right half of the body.

In particular he could use his right paw for holding a bone whilst gnawing it, or for reaching after a piece of meat. Had he been taught to give his paw before the operations, it would have been curious to see whether that faculty also came back. His tactile sensibility was permanently diminished on the right side.[1] In monkeys a genuine paralysis follows upon ablations of the cortex in the motor region. This paralysis affects parts of the body which vary with the brain-parts removed. The monkey's opposite arm or leg hangs flaccid, or at most takes a small part in associated movements.
